April Weather in Kyustendil, Bulgaria

Last updated: August 21, 2025

In April, Kyustendil, Bulgaria experiences a delightful transition into spring, with temperatures ranging from a minimum of -5°C (23°F) to a pleasant maximum of 26°C (79°F). The average temperature sits comfortably at 10°C (50°F), making it a refreshing time to explore the region. Precipitation is moderate, totaling 66 mm (2.6 in) over 11 days, contributing to the lush blooms typical of this season. With an average humidity of 71%, the air carries the invigorating essence of renewal, inviting both locals and visitors to enjoy the blossoming landscape.

April Precipitation in Kyustendil

In April, Kyustendil experiences a refreshing 66 mm (2.6 in) of precipitation over approximately 11 days, marking a key transition as spring unfolds. This moderate rainfall contributes to the vibrant growth of flora after the wetter March, which recorded 83 mm (3.3 in), showcasing the area’s distinct seasonal patterns. As temperatures warm, the rainfall becomes crucial in supporting the budding landscape, bridging the gap toward the even wetter month of June, anticipated with its 97 mm (3.8 in) of moisture. The trend from April underscores a gradual increase in both precipitation and rainy days as the region progresses into late spring and approaches summer, highlighting the dynamic climate of Kyustendil.

April Humidity in Kyustendil

In April, Kyustendil experiences a notable shift in humidity, dropping to 71% from the higher levels typical of the winter months. This decline marks a transition as the region emerges from the chill of January's 89% and February's 85% humidity. The spring air brings a refreshing change, though it remains slightly humid compared to later months. Interestingly, May sees a minor uptick to 73%, but overall, the trend indicates a gradual decrease as summer approaches, with June hitting its lowest point at 67%. This seasonal pattern not only enhances the region's vibrant spring atmosphere but also sets the stage for the drier summer months ahead.

Daylight Hours in Kyustendil in April

As spring unfolds in Kyustendil, Bulgaria, April brings a significant increase in daylight duration, with the number of daylight hours reaching 13. This represents a notable jump from the 11 hours seen in March, showcasing the gradual progression towards the longer days of summer. Following April, May continues this upward trend, offering 14 hours of daylight, while June peaks at 15 hours. This pattern illustrates how daylight hours gradually expand from the winter months, where January and February feature only 9 and 10 hours respectively, creating a vibrant contrast as the region moves towards the sunniest months of the year. April Winds in Kyustendil

April in Kyustendil, Bulgaria, ushers in a subtle shift in the winds, with an average speed of 1.8 m/s (4 mph). This marks a slight decrease from the steady 2.1 m/s (5 mph) experienced in the earlier months of the year. As spring blossoms, the winds soften, creating a gentle ambiance that complements the vibrant scenery around the town. Following April, May sees a modest uptick to 1.9 m/s, but overall, the trend reflects a gradual decrease in wind speed as the warmer months approach.
